About the Role
The Canada Partnership Marketing team is looking for a strategic, entrepreneurial, and data-driven marketer to grow DoorDash's Marketplace. The Manager, Partnership Marketing leads the marketing across ENT RX, NV, SMB verticals as well as strategic partnerships. This role drives the strategy and execution of programs driving growth for key merchants that also deliver value to customers and fuel long-term growth for DD. The Partnership Marketing Team is lean and fast-moving, meaning you’ll have an immediate opportunity to take ownership and drive significant impact on a rapidly-growing space within an exciting brand. We are looking for a passionate, innovative individual who will continue upleveling our thinking around partner programs, bringing together key internal partners and driving clarity, and building and growing relationships with key merchants.
You’re excited about this opportunity because you will…
- Grow marketing relationships with key external merchant partners, as well as strategic partners such as PC Optimum, balancing partner and DoorDash goals.
- Work with the Senior Manager, Partnership Marketing and other marketing Pod leads (Growth, Brand, Retention) to execute strategic planning and coordinate execution of marketing initiatives to support growth.
- Communicate with these cross-functional partners on the status and progress of initiatives, how the campaigns are tracking towards goals, and proactively identify and flag risks to leadership as well as mitigation strategies.
- Conceive, pitch, negotiate, win, and execute incremental and exclusive opportunities to feature DoorDash alongside top merchants across the country.
- Act as the “glue” for the teams within the marketing org to ensure plans are developed and executed in a unified and cohesive manner, and align those plans with the priorities of the business by working closely with cross-functional stakeholders across strategy & ops, EPMs, and finance.
- Use a data-first approach to optimize campaigns against our goals, improve profitability, drive results, and identify new opportunities for growth.
We’re excited about you because you have…
- You have 6+ years of consumer marketing Go-To-Market planning and execution experience, preferably within the retail, food-service, or grocery industries.
- You have a clear understanding of the full-funnel marketing mix across a variety of online and offline mediums including media (OOH, paid search/display/social), experiential, in-store, PR etc and how they work together to present a cohesive and integrated campaign in market.
- You have experience in partner management and an understanding of how to operate with a partner-centric mindset.
- You are experienced in managing budgets and allocating spend across marketing levers to drive the biggest and most efficient impact.
- You have experience in analyzing data to understand and determine performance and to glean insights for future work.
- You are proactive and solution-oriented and know how to seek the answers you need.
- You are a strong communicator and are comfortable dealing with various levels of seniority within an organization.
- You possess incredible organizational skills and attention to detail because you strive for execution excellence
- You lead with curiosity and seek out opportunities to do things differently and drive innovation to improve business impact
